Anergy’s Controls restore faulty BMS system at American Consulate, Chennai

American Consulate in Chennai had a BMS system which failed often and access for manual operation was not always feasible in certain critical areas.

Anergy devised a customized solution. The CHW valves in critical areas were replaced with Anergy valves. A special controller was designed with two distinct modes of operation. When BMS was operational, the CHW valves operated with the help of signal from BMS. When BMS failed, the controller would operate the CHW valves with signal from its own temperature sensor.

This solved their problems perfectly.

Anergy now capable of providing customized control solutions

Glaxo Smithkline Laboratories, Sonepat had a unique control requirement in their Accelerated Room. They needed to control, display and log accurately high temperature and high humidity for testing of food products using strip-heaters and multi-stage pan humidifier.

Anergy designed a customized controller for them. It had indication data logging, communication facilities and analog outputs. Based on analog outputs, the step-controller provided multiple digital outputs for heater and humidifier in pre-defined steps. This controller has the capability to display and log the data at defined intervals. This data could be down loaded to a PC using RS 485 communication bus protocol. It facilitated viewing of the data on a PC and hard copies taken.

This system met their requirements of the customer perfectly.
